Meta Freezes AI Division Hiring After Rapid Expansion

News summary

Meta Platforms has implemented a hiring freeze in its artificial intelligence division following the recent recruitment of over 50 researchers and engineers, a move described by the company as part of routine organizational planning and annual budgeting processes. This freeze, which includes a halt to both external hires and internal transfers without approval from Chief AI Officer Alexander Wang, is aimed at creating a robust structure for the company's superintelligence initiatives. Meta's AI division has been reorganized into four teams focused on superintelligence, AI products, infrastructure, and long-term exploratory projects, reflecting CEO Mark Zuckerberg's emphasis on developing AI systems that surpass human cognitive abilities. Despite aggressive recruitment efforts, including offering large signing bonuses to attract talent from competitors like OpenAI, some analysts have expressed concerns about the high costs associated with Meta's AI expansion, particularly related to stock-based compensation. Additionally, there are reports that Meta’s automated AI features, such as those in Facebook posts, have not met expectations, raising questions about the effectiveness of the current AI strategies. Overall, the pause in hiring is portrayed by Meta as a strategic step to ensure better integration and planning amidst rapid growth in their AI endeavors.
